﻿function SetChk_Checks(divName) {
    //alert("divName : " + divName);
    switch (divName) {
        case 'divCityListFixedPrice[1]': //Set Value of Table CityListFixedPrice
            var hdlValuelist = (document.getElementById('ctl05_ctl04_hdnfld_ChkOnlyValue')).value.split(';')

            for (var i = 0; i < hdlValuelist.length - 1; i++) {
                var chks = document.getElementById(divName).getElementsByTagName('input');
                for (var j = 0; j < chks.length; j++) {

                    if (chks[j].value == hdlValuelist[i]) {

                        chks[j].checked = true;
                    }

                }
            }
            break;
        case 'divCityListFixedPrice[2]': //Set Value of Table CityListFixedPrice
            var hdlValuelist = (document.getElementById('ctl05_ctl04_hdnfld_ChkOnlyValue')).value.split(';')

            for (var i = 0; i < hdlValuelist.length - 1; i++) {
                var chks = document.getElementById(divName).getElementsByTagName('input');
                for (var j = 0; j < chks.length; j++) {

                    if (chks[j].value == hdlValuelist[i]) {

                        chks[j].checked = true;
                    }
                }
            }
            break;
        case 'divCityListFixedPrice[3]': //Set Value of Table CityListFixedPrice
            var hdlValuelist = (document.getElementById('ctl05_ctl04_hdnfld_ChkOnlyValue')).value.split(';')

            for (var i = 0; i < hdlValuelist.length - 1; i++) {
                var chks = document.getElementById(divName).getElementsByTagName('input');
                for (var j = 0; j < chks.length; j++) {

                    if (chks[j].value == hdlValuelist[i]) {

                        chks[j].checked = true;
                    }
                }
            }
            break;

        case 'divCityList[]': //Set Value of Table CityList

            var hdlValuelist = (document.getElementById('ctl05_ctl04_hdnfld_CityAndValue')).value.split(';');
            // alert("(document.getElementById('AdminPanel1_ctl04_hdnfld_CityAndValue')).value : " + (document.getElementById('AdminPanel1_ctl04_hdnfld_CityAndValue')).value);
            for (var i = 0; i < hdlValuelist.length; i++) {
                var elementID;
                var elementValue;
                var hdlValuelistValues = hdlValuelist[i].split('~');
                for (var j = 0; j < hdlValuelistValues.length; j++) {
                    elementID = hdlValuelistValues[0];
                    elementValue = hdlValuelistValues[1];
                    //alert("elementValue :  " + elementValue + " elementID : " + elementID);
                }
                var chks = document.getElementById(divName).getElementsByTagName('input');
                for (var j = 0; j < chks.length; j++) {

                    if (chks[j].type == "checkbox")
                        if (chks[j].value == elementID) {

                        chks[j].checked = true;
                    }
                    if (chks[j].type == "text") {

                        var textElementList = chks[j].id.split('_');
                        
                        if (textElementList[1]== elementID) {//Set Value to text object
                            chks[j].value = elementValue;
                        }
                    }
                }
            }
            break;
    }
}
